      <description>&lt;P&gt;The survey under discussion reported 25% of Gen Z respondents brought a parent to an interview.&amp;nbsp; It doesn't indicate if they merely sat in a waiting room or actually sat in!&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;As a manager, I would not view positively an applicant who needed the presence of a parent.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Doesn't seem like much of an actually scientific review: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;In April, ResumeTemplates.com surveyed 1,428 U.S. based Gen Zers (ages 18 to 27) who looked for a job within the past year to understand how much they rely on their parents when job searching.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Study highlights: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;UL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;70% of Gen Zers ask their parents for help in the job search process&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Of those who found a job, 83% credit success to parents&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;25% of Gen Zers brought their parents to interviews&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;16% say their parents submitted job applications for them&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;1 in 10 had their parents write their resume&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/UL&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;A little more detail from the survey about those who had a parent sit in for the interview.&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;I can't imagine the thoughts of a manager who heard a parent answer the question!&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;(Although I wonder why they let them sit in at all.)&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;"For those who had a parent&amp;nbsp; come to an in-person interview, 37% say that their parent accompanied them to the office, 26% say their parent physically sat in the interview room, and 18% say their parent introduced themselves to the manager. &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Additionally, 7% say their parents answered questions."&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
